Powerbox launches 105 DC/DC converter models with 2xMOPP medical approval

Powerbox, a European power supply company, has released three new series of 15W, 20W, and 30W board-mount DC/DC converters for medical applications. The PMM15, PMM20, and PMM30 series comprise a total of 105 models, all certified to the 3rd Edition of the IEC/EN/ANSI/AAMI ES 60601-1 medical safety standard with 2xMOPP patient protection.

The new converters feature reinforced isolation of 5,000 VAC and a typical leakage current of 2µA, ensuring operator and patient safety. Designed for demanding environments, they are rated for operation at altitudes up to 5,000 meters, making them suitable for medical facilities in high-altitude regions.

Available in wide (2:1) and ultra-wide (4:1) input voltage ranges from 9V to 75V, the converters offer multiple output voltage options from 5V to ±15V. They are designed for high efficiency and low standby power consumption, operating without a minimum load requirement. A five-year warranty is provided.

Powerbox targets these converters for use in medical equipment such as home healthcare devices, ultrasound machines, and ventilators. For industrial applications, their reinforced isolation also makes them suitable for IGBT driver channels.

All products comply with RoHS and REACH directives and are CE marked.
